Set in an alternate 1980s London, the narrative explores the complexities of love and identity through Charlie, who, after coming into money, purchases Adam, an advanced synthetic human. Together with Miranda, a brilliant student harboring a secret, they design Adam's personality, leading to a love triangle that challenges their understanding of humanity. The story delves into profound moral questions about what it means to be human and the implications of creating life, ultimately warning against the unforeseen consequences of technological advancements.
